Key Features to Look for in Aluminum Doors and Windows
When choosing aluminum doors and windows, key features play a vital role. First, look for thermal performance. According to recent industry reports, energy-efficient windows can significantly reduce heating and cooling costs by up to 30%. Proper insulation is critical. Ensure the product has a good thermal break to minimize heat transfer.
Durability is another essential factor. High-quality aluminum frames resist corrosion and weathering. Studies show that aluminum can last for over 30 years with proper maintenance. While it’s known for strength, many manufacturers offer lightweight options that are also sturdy. Pay attention to the finish as well. A powder-coated finish adds longevity and aesthetic appeal.
Security features shouldn't be overlooked. Multi-point locking systems are increasingly common and provide better protection. Look for designs that prevent forced entry. Understanding the Manufacturing Process of Aluminum Products
Understanding the manufacturing process of aluminum products is crucial for making informed decisions. Aluminum doors and windows require careful crafting. The raw materials undergo several stages. First, aluminum ingots are melted and cast into workable forms. This process needs precision to avoid impurities.
Next, extrusion shapes the aluminum. It involves pushing the heated metal through a die to create profiles. During this stage, quality control is vital. Any defects here can lead to significant problems down the line. The final products are then treated to enhance durability. Processes like anodizing or powder coating add protection against the elements.
